【正文】
of a state of change, similar to the resistance of the circuit, such as the adder, decoder, encoder, data selector and so on, belong to this category. sequential logic circuits Referred to as the timing circuit, which is the most basic logic gates together with the logic of the feedback loop (output to the input) device or a bination of the circuit, with the bination of the nature of the circuit39。具有語(yǔ)音識(shí)別技術(shù)和電子密碼的普通鎖,則具有雙重安全性。 系統(tǒng)主要有 MIC 輸入電路,語(yǔ)音輸出電路, 4*4 鍵盤輸入, 6 位七段 LED 顯示電路 ,輸出控制電路和 FLASH 記憶系統(tǒng)組成。為了減少通信和供電之間的相互干擾,對(duì)扼流圈 L、耦合電容 C 的選擇要綜合考慮,設(shè)載波頻率 fD400kHz,為了保證絕大部分信號(hào)能量傳輸?shù)浇邮斩?,?L33. 7H, CIO. 047F。 系統(tǒng)完成認(rèn)證和顯示之后,驅(qū)動(dòng)電磁執(zhí)行器開始實(shí)行開鎖功能,并且測(cè)量此時(shí)的驅(qū)動(dòng)電流值,接收傳感器送來的警報(bào)信 號(hào)例如發(fā)送信號(hào)。 隨著人們生活水平的提高和安全意識(shí)的加強(qiáng),安全性高的密碼鎖系統(tǒng)變得不可或缺,因此電子密碼鎖,磁場(chǎng)密碼鎖,電子鎖,激光鎖,語(yǔ)音密碼鎖等等出現(xiàn)了。 時(shí)序邏輯電路 簡(jiǎn)稱時(shí)序電路,它是由最基本的邏輯門電路加上反饋邏輯回路(輸出到輸入)或器件組合而成的電路,與組合電路最本質(zhì)的區(qū)別在于時(shí)序電路具有記憶功能。本程序的重點(diǎn)就在與密碼的比較。039。139。 END ENTITY xia。139。 當(dāng) a 為 0 時(shí),將 c 的值賦給 p1。 elsif q=1000000000 then c=9。 elsif q=0000000010 then c=1。 ENTITY ru IS PORT( esc: IN STD_LOGIC。 2. 具體實(shí)現(xiàn) ( 1) 開始加電時(shí),密碼鎖處于內(nèi)部設(shè)定狀態(tài)。學(xué)習(xí) VHDL 語(yǔ)言首先要學(xué)會(huì) VHDL一些常用的編程語(yǔ)句,用來設(shè)計(jì)較為簡(jiǎn)單的集成電路。第三,誤碼輸入保 護(hù),當(dāng)輸入多次還不正確時(shí),程序會(huì)自動(dòng)進(jìn)入保護(hù)階段,報(bào)警系統(tǒng)自啟等等優(yōu)點(diǎn)。 6 密碼鎖的設(shè)計(jì)總體結(jié)構(gòu) 這時(shí)電子密碼鎖出現(xiàn)了, 電子密碼鎖具有成本低,安全系數(shù)高,功耗低,使用方便等優(yōu)點(diǎn)。 14 密碼鎖的判斷仿真結(jié)果 隨著技術(shù)的發(fā)展, 20 世紀(jì) 80 年代密碼鎖已經(jīng)滲入到人們的生活中 。 第四, VHDL 語(yǔ)言功能強(qiáng)大。 1 2 3 4 5 6 7 8 9 0 Enter 鍵盤輸入電路 圖 21 密碼鎖的系統(tǒng)結(jié)構(gòu) 根據(jù)電子密碼鎖的設(shè)計(jì)要求,本文設(shè)計(jì)兩個(gè)模塊,一個(gè)鍵盤輸入模塊,一個(gè)主控制模塊。 p1, p2, p3, p4 為輸入密碼的顯示 。 當(dāng) q 為 3 時(shí), c 為 3。039。 when 11 = p4=c。 end behave。) then keyin=1000011100110000。 elsif (enter39。 當(dāng) vc 為 1 時(shí),初始密碼為 8730,此時(shí)若輸入密碼正確,打開密碼鎖,此時(shí) l 為 m 為 1 時(shí),此時(shí)為修改密碼狀態(tài),此時(shí)可以輸入新的密碼,按 esc 鍵退出,密碼設(shè)置結(jié)束。s timing difference is that the circuit has a memory function. Timing circuit is characterized by: not only depend on the output value of the input, but also with the state circuit in the past. It is similar to the energy storage device with the inductor or capacitor circuit, such as flipflops, latches, counters, shift register, memory circuits, and so are the typical timing circuit devices. To Introduce electronic password lock The design is the use of voice recognition technology and keyboard input, achieving a voice electronic password lock authentication system. Voice recognition and electronic password lock function of the ordinary locks, and dual role of security. The password lock safe. effective. reliable. but also has voice recognition, password Preferences. confidentiality strong, tips and other features of error. Recent years, along with reform and open policy thorough development, electronic appliance39。這種密碼鎖不僅安全性好,高效,可靠性高,而且具有語(yǔ)音識(shí)別技術(shù),密碼設(shè)置,保密性強(qiáng)和誤碼提示等特點(diǎn)。系統(tǒng)的主要功能有 :在訓(xùn)練時(shí),說話人的聲音通過一個(gè)麥克風(fēng)進(jìn)入語(yǔ)音信號(hào)采集前端,由語(yǔ)音信號(hào)處理電路對(duì)采集的語(yǔ)音進(jìn)行特征化和語(yǔ)音處理,提取說話者的聲音特征并進(jìn)行存儲(chǔ),一個(gè)說話者的聲音數(shù)據(jù)庫(kù)就形成了。電流監(jiān)視功能是為了防止通信線路酌人為破壞和電磁執(zhí)行器因某種原因造成流過電磁線圈的電流過大而燒毀線圈。識(shí)別的具體方法是掃描:一個(gè)一個(gè)置低電平,檢查各線電平的變化,如果有一根線的電平從低電平調(diào)到高電平,則可以確定此行和列的交叉點(diǎn)有鍵被按下了?,F(xiàn)在的電子鎖是廣泛應(yīng)用的核心芯片。電路沒有記憶功能,輸出狀態(tài)隨著輸入狀態(tài)的變化而變化,類似于電阻性電路,如加法器、譯碼器、編碼器、數(shù)據(jù)選擇器等都屬于此類。 本論文通過 VHDL 語(yǔ)言實(shí)現(xiàn)了數(shù)字密碼鎖的設(shè)計(jì),該密碼鎖雖然是有 鍵盤 輸入的,但是可以實(shí)現(xiàn)密碼位數(shù)的自設(shè)定。 else l=39。 and m=39。 )。event and b=39。 case a is when 00 = p1=c。 當(dāng) q 為 8 時(shí), c 為 8。 當(dāng) q 為 0 時(shí), c 為 0。 USE 。 ( 4)本文密碼的位數(shù)可以根據(jù)需要修改。 VHDL 語(yǔ)言的特點(diǎn) VHDL 語(yǔ)言是一種大型的硬件描述語(yǔ)言。第 二,密碼可變,用戶可以根據(jù)個(gè)人情況隨時(shí)變更密碼,防止密碼被盜。 它在人們的生活中扮演著不可或缺的作用,為人們守衛(wèi)防護(hù)。 8 密碼鎖的 鍵盤輸入框圖 14 第五章 總結(jié) 16 附錄 1 英文參考資料 我國(guó)的經(jīng)濟(jì)迅 速發(fā)展,人們的生活質(zhì)量顯著提高,人們對(duì)安全要求也越來越高,所以我國(guó)也積極開發(fā)數(shù)字密碼鎖的開發(fā),使其能在人們的生活中普遍使用,為人們的生活帶來便利 。 VHDL 語(yǔ)言可以用簡(jiǎn)單的簡(jiǎn)明的程序描述十分復(fù)雜的硬件電路。 本此設(shè)計(jì)的密碼輸入是串行輸入的,因此在鍵盤輸入模塊設(shè)置了一個(gè)臨時(shí)的寄存 控制電路 輸出 基于 VHDL 的密碼鎖設(shè)計(jì) 7 器,鍵盤每輸入一個(gè)值,將此值存在其中,當(dāng)符合某些條件是,將密碼輸入值傳送給 q。 END ENTITY ru。 elsif q=0000010000 then c=4。 then 當(dāng) esc 為低電平時(shí), p1, p2, p3, p4為 0。 當(dāng) a 為 3 時(shí),將 c 的值賦給 p4。 當(dāng)按下鍵盤時(shí), a 為高電平,鍵盤輸入一個(gè)值,此時(shí)輸入的值存儲(chǔ)在 c 中,當(dāng) b 為低電平時(shí),根據(jù) a 對(duì)應(yīng)的取值,給對(duì)應(yīng)的 p 賦值。 當(dāng) vc 為 1 時(shí),初始密碼為8730。event and enter=39。 基于 VHDL 的密碼鎖設(shè)計(jì) 13 第四章 密碼鎖的仿真結(jié)果 密碼判斷仿真結(jié)果 圖 41 密碼鎖判斷仿真結(jié)果 如圖 41 所示,初始密碼為 8730,開始密碼輸入為 0000,密碼鎖沒有打開, l 為 0。s swift development. People39。 最近幾年,隨著改革開放政策的發(fā)展, 電子也設(shè)備的迅速發(fā)展。在基于 VHDL 的密碼鎖設(shè)計(jì) 21 識(shí)別時(shí),說話的聲音與語(yǔ)音數(shù)據(jù)庫(kù)的聲音進(jìn)行匹配認(rèn)證,完成聲音識(shí)別和鍵盤控制,然后激活或者解開鎖,最終完成密碼鎖的解鎖。電流監(jiān)視器采用 MAXIM 公司生產(chǎn)的電流/電壓轉(zhuǎn)換芯片 MAX471。識(shí)別有沒有鍵被按下的方法是:使所有的輸出線接低電平,并檢查是否有高電平,如果有則說明有一個(gè)鍵被按下,如果沒有,就沒有鍵被按下(通常編程的時(shí)候按鍵必須考慮鍵盤抖動(dòng)的影響,同城使用軟件延遲程序的方法來進(jìn)行消抖處理)。這是一個(gè)物種很多,有一個(gè)簡(jiǎn)單的電路產(chǎn)品 以及芯片為基礎(chǔ)的產(chǎn)品更具成本效益。特點(diǎn)是:輸出值只與當(dāng)時(shí)的輸入值有關(guān),即輸出惟一地由當(dāng)時(shí)的輸入值決定。通過這次學(xué)習(xí)讓我更進(jìn)一步的了解 VHDL 語(yǔ)言,我相信這些對(duì)我的以后的學(xué)習(xí)和工作都會(huì)起到很大的幫助。139。139。 l: buffer STD_LOGIC l 為輸出控